Terminator: Salvation recalled in US
PC version defective, says developer.
Evolved Games has issued a total recall of Terminator: Salvation on PC across the US, as there was a "defect that occurred during replication" of the software.
"The Xbox 360 and PS3 are not affected and function properly. We have recalled all PC copies of Terminator Salvation from retail in North America and are currently in the process of replicating new copies," writes the dev on the official forums, spotted by 1UP.
Evolve promises uses a "replacement plan", the details of which are to be announced.
We've contacted Warner Bros. to see if European stock will be affected when released next Friday, 29th May.
